Memantine, sold under the brand name Namenda among others, is a medication used to slow the progression of moderate-to-severe Alzheimer's disease. [10] [11] [8] It is taken by mouth. Memantine/donepezil, sold under the brand name Namzaric among others, is a fixed dose combination medication used for the treatment of dementia of the Alzheimer's type. [1] It contains memantine , as the hydrochloride, a NMDA receptor antagonist ; and donepezil as the hydrochloride, an acetylcholinesterase inhibitor . [ 1 ]

Nitromemantine utilizes memantine binding site on the NMDA receptor to target the NO x (X= 1 or 2) group for interaction with the S- nitrosylation/redox site external to the memantine binding site. Lengthening the side chains of memantine compensates for the worse drug affinity in the channel associated with the addition of the –ONO 2 group [115]
